Specifications
Series: --
Packaging: Tape & Reel (TR) 
Part Status: Obsolete
Transistor Type: NPN
Current - Collector (Ic) (Max): 500mA
Voltage - Collector Emitter Breakdown (Max): 25V
Vce Saturation (Max) @ Ib, Ic: 250mV @ 1mA, 10mA
Current - Collector Cutoff (Max): 100nA (ICBO)
DC Current Gain (hFE) (Min) @ Ic, Vce: 100 @ 10mA, 10V
Power - Max: 625mW
Frequency - Transition: --
Operating Temperature: -55°C ~ 150°C (TJ)
Mounting Type: Through Hole
Package / Case: TO-226-3, TO-92-3 (TO-226AA) (Formed Leads)
Supplier Device Package: TO-92-3
Base Part Number: 2N5172
